What is Napton and its Active Ingredient?

Napton is a proprietary preparation containing the active compound Naproxen Sodium, which is commonly presented as an oral tablet. This active substance is a synthetic compound derived from the propionic acid chemical class. The choice of the sodium salt in this formulation is a specific characteristic for enhancing the drug's water solubility compared to the base Naproxen acid. This optimized solubility is fundamental to the drug's identity, allowing for more rapid systemic absorption and a faster onset of its therapeutic effects.

What side effects are possible with Napton?

Possible Side Effects and Safety Information

Napton's safety profile, consistent with its classification as a Non-Steroidal Anti-Inflammatory Drug (NSAID), is structured around explicit warnings for potentially serious events and frequency-classified adverse reactions.


Adverse Reaction Scope

Category Description based on Official Regulatory Documents
Key adverse reaction categories Potential for serious Cardiovascular Thrombotic Events and Gastrointestinal Bleeding/Ulceration, in addition to common, non-serious effects.
Frequency classification Common adverse reactions typically involve the Gastrointestinal and Nervous systems, including dyspepsia, abdominal pain, nausea, headache, and dizziness.
System-organ classes involved Gastrointestinal Disorders, Vascular Disorders, Nervous System Disorders, Renal and Urinary Disorders, and Skin and Subcutaneous Tissue Disorders are major groups.
Serious adverse reactions Includes potentially fatal cardiovascular thrombotic events (myocardial infarction and stroke) and severe gastrointestinal adverse events (bleeding, ulceration, perforation). Rare, severe reactions like Stevens-Johnson syndrome are also documented.
Population-specific safety considerations Older adults are at a greater risk for serious GI and CV events. The medicine is contraindicated in the third trimester of pregnancy due to the risk of premature closure of the fetal ductus arteriosus.
Exposure-related patterns The risk of serious cardiovascular events may occur early in treatment and is associated with longer duration of use.
Safety-related restrictions Contraindicated for perioperative pain following coronary artery bypass graft (CABG) surgery and in individuals with a history of allergic-type reactions (e.g., asthma, urticaria) to aspirin or other NSAIDs.

Overdose and Emergency Response

Overdose and Immediate Emergency Action

Overdose of Napton (Naproxen Sodium) requires immediate and urgent medical attention, as mandated by regulatory authorities. Upon suspicion of overdose, an individual must seek medical help or contact a Poison Control Center right away. If the patient is unconscious, seizing, collapses, or experiencing severe breathing difficulty, the local emergency number must be called immediately.

Documented Clinical Manifestations and Severe Outcomes

The official regulatory profile for Naproxen Sodium overdose notes a spectrum of documented clinical manifestations. Common signs include gastrointestinal upset such as nausea, vomiting, abdominal pain, and heartburn. Central Nervous System symptoms may present as drowsiness, severe headache, confusion, agitation, or ringing in the ears (Tinnitus).

The overdose profile specifies that symptoms may escalate to severe, life-threatening outcomes, including seizures and coma. Systemic risks documented in labeling are serious gastrointestinal events (bleeding, ulceration, perforation), acute renal failure, and metabolic acidosis.

Treatment and Monitoring Requirements

There is no specific antidote known for Naproxen Sodium overdose; therefore, treatment is entirely symptomatic and supportive. Management requires continuous hospital monitoring, including ECG and vital sign checks. Regulatory documents note that patients with pre-existing kidney or liver disease face a documented higher risk of serious adverse effects during an overdose scenario.

Therapeutic Uses of Napton

Main Uses and Therapeutic Intent

Napton is primarily utilized for the management of pain and inflammation associated with various musculoskeletal and inflammatory conditions. As a non-steroidal anti-inflammatory drug (NSAID), its therapeutic purpose is to reduce the production of specific chemicals in the body that signal pain and trigger the inflammatory response.

Conditions Treated

Napton is commonly indicated for the following conditions:

  • Rheumatoid Arthritis: To manage the chronic joint inflammation, swelling, and stiffness associated with this autoimmune condition.
  • Osteoarthritis: To provide relief from pain and improve joint mobility in patients experiencing degenerative joint disease.
  • Ankylosing Spondylitis: To reduce spinal inflammation and pain, helping to maintain flexibility.
  • Acute Gout: To address the intense pain and localized inflammation that occurs during sudden gout flare-ups.
  • Menstrual Pain (Primary Dysmenorrhea): To alleviate cramping and systemic discomfort during the menstrual cycle.
  • General Musculoskeletal Pain: To manage short-term pain resulting from tendonitis, bursitis, or minor injuries such as strains and sprains.

Eligibility and Restrictions for Use

Who Can and Cannot Use Napton?

Eligibility for Napton (Naproxen Sodium) is determined by official regulatory labeling, which defines specific absolute exclusions and conditional restrictions.

Contraindicated Populations (Must Not Use) Age-Related Eligibility Rules
Known hypersensitivity to naproxen or other NSAIDs. Generally not approved for use under 2 years old.
History of aspirin-sensitive asthma or related allergic reactions. Adults (18+ years) are eligible for labeled uses.
Use in the setting of Coronary Artery Bypass Graft (CABG) surgery. Older adults (65+ years) require caution; use the lowest effective dose for the shortest time.
Severe heart failure, severe hepatic impairment, or severe renal impairment.
Third trimester of pregnancy (starting at 30 weeks gestation).

Condition-Specific Restrictions: Patients with active gastrointestinal ulceration or bleeding are prohibited from use. Caution and monitoring are required for those with mild-to-moderate renal or hepatic impairment, hypertension, or a history of recent heart attack. If use is necessary between 20 and 30 weeks of pregnancy, it must be limited and closely monitored. Naproxen is associated with reversible infertility and may need to be withdrawn in women attempting to conceive.

What should I know about interactions with other medicines?

Interactions with other medicines and products

Napton (naproxen) is a nonsteroidal anti-inflammatory drug (NSAID) and can interact with numerous other medications. Always inform your healthcare provider about all prescription drugs, over-the-counter medicines, vitamins, and herbal supplements you are currently taking to avoid potentially serious interactions.

Key interactions that may require dose adjustment or close monitoring include:

  • Other NSAIDs and Aspirin: Combining Napton with other NSAIDs (such as ibuprofen or celecoxib) or with a therapeutic dose of aspirin increases the risk of serious gastrointestinal side effects, including bleeding or ulcers. Low-dose aspirin for cardiovascular protection may be less effective when taken with Napton.
  • Anticoagulants and Antiplatelets: Drugs like warfarin, apixaban, or clopidogrel, when combined with Napton, significantly raise the risk of bleeding due to Napton's effect on platelet function.
  • Antihypertensive Medications: Napton can reduce the blood-pressure-lowering effects of certain medications, including ACE inhibitors (e.g., lisinopril), Angiotensin II Receptor Blockers (ARBs), and diuretics (water pills). This combination may also increase the risk of kidney problems.
  • Selective Serotonin Reuptake Inhibitors (SSRIs) and Corticosteroids: Combining Napton with SSRI antidepressants (e.g., fluoxetine, sertraline) or oral corticosteroids (e.g., prednisone) increases the risk of gastrointestinal bleeding.
  • Other Drugs: Napton can increase the blood levels of methotrexate, digoxin, and lithium, potentially leading to increased toxicity. It is also important to note that consuming alcohol while taking Napton can increase the risk of stomach bleeding.

Mechanism of Action

Targeting COX Enzymes: The Molecular Mechanism

Napton exerts its primary effect by acting as a non-selective competitive inhibitor of the Cyclooxygenase (COX) enzymes, specifically COX-1 and COX-2. This direct molecular interaction occurs at the enzyme's active site, blocking the initial step in the metabolism of arachidonic acid into prostanoids. This action defines Napton's domain within the eicosanoid synthesis pathway.


Disrupting the Prostaglandin Cascade and Systemic Modulation

COX inhibition leads to the disruption of the entire prostaglandin cascade, resulting in a systemic reduction in mediators like Prostaglandin E2 ( PGE2) and Thromboxane A2 ( TXA2). The mechanism is primarily peripheral action, where the reduced PGE2 synthesis diminishes the sensitization of peripheral nociceptors and modulates local vascular responses. Furthermore, the inhibition of TXA2 production in platelets results in an antiplatelet effect. This overall modulation of signaling and local mediators influences the attenuation of pain, inflammation, and fever mechanisms.

Dosage and Administration Information

Administration and Usage Patterns

Napton is available for oral administration in various dosage forms, including immediate-release, delayed-release tablets, and oral suspension. The general usage pattern is defined by the principle to administer the lowest effective dose for the shortest duration necessary to control symptoms.

Standard Dosing Ranges

For the long-term management of chronic inflammatory conditions, the usual maintenance dosing ranges from 500 mg to 1000 mg total daily dose. This is commonly administered as a once-daily regimen when using extended-release forms, or as a twice-daily regimen using immediate-release formulations. Acute painful episodes may begin with a higher loading dose (up to 1375 mg equivalent) followed by scheduled doses, though the total dose for maintenance generally should not exceed 1000 mg per day.

Proper Intake and Handling

To facilitate proper intake, tablets are advised to be taken preferably with or immediately following food or swallowed with a full glass of water or milk. A key administration instruction specifies that controlled-release tablets must be swallowed whole and must not be crushed, cut, or chewed.

Population Considerations

Dose adjustments are considered for specific populations; a lower effective dose is advisable for older adults and for patients with impaired hepatic or renal function.

Recent Clinical Evidence

Napton is a drug containing Naproxen Sodium, a well-established nonsteroidal anti-inflammatory drug (NSAID). Research focuses on its formulations, combination therapies, and safety profile across various pain and inflammatory conditions.

Core Efficacy Research

Clinical trials have primarily investigated Naproxen Sodium for conditions such as rheumatoid arthritis, osteoarthritis, acute gout, primary dysmenorrhea, and mild to moderate pain.

  • Study Design: Efficacy is typically evaluated in randomized, double-blind, placebo-controlled trials, often comparing Naproxen Sodium alone or in combination with other analgesics against a placebo or an active comparator.
  • Outcomes: Studies measure changes in standardized pain rating scales, such as the Numeric Rating Scale (NRS) or the Time-weighted Sum of Pain Intensity Difference (SPID), over specified timeframes.

Combination and Formulation Studies

Recent research has explored fixed-combination formulations designed to influence the onset and duration of pain relief:

  • Fixed Combinations: Trials evaluated the safety and analgesic effect of Naproxen Sodium when combined with other active ingredients, such as acetaminophen, particularly in the context of acute pain following surgical procedures.
  • Novel Formulations: Studies on certain extended-release formulations aimed to assess whether they offer both rapid onset of action and a sustained duration of effect compared to immediate-release counterparts. Findings from one double-blind trial suggested onset within 30 minutes for the majority of patients receiving the novel formulation.

Safety and Long-Term Profile

As a long-standing NSAID, the adverse effect profile of Naproxen Sodium is well studied. Ongoing long-term surveillance and post-market studies monitor the incidence of gastrointestinal and cardiovascular side effects associated with extended use, consistent with general NSAID use guidelines.

Frequently Asked Questions (FAQ)

Common questions about Napton (FAQ)


Q: Is Napton the same type of medicine as [similar drug name]?

A: Napton contains the active ingredient Naproxen Sodium. According to official classification, it belongs to the Non-Steroidal Anti-Inflammatory Drug (NSAID) class, which is the same type as other common pain and inflammation medicines. These drugs work by a similar mechanism to modulate these biological processes.


Q: How quickly is Napton expected to start working?

A: Studies and official information indicate that the relief of pain and fever is generally expected to begin within approximately 30 to 60 minutes after administration. The precise timing of the onset of effect can vary based on factors such as the specific formulation used.


Q: Can someone stop taking Napton suddenly, according to product information?

A: Regulatory guidance often suggests that treatment should use the lowest dose for the shortest duration necessary. Individuals should consult with a healthcare provider before changing their regimen or discontinuing use after an extended period, as required by the official product information.


Q: What if I miss a dose of Napton? (general clarification)

A: General instructions found in regulatory-consistent patient information advise taking the missed dose as soon as it is remembered. However, if it is nearly time for your next scheduled dose, the guidance is to skip the missed dose. Regulatory-consistent patient information advises that a double dose must not be taken to compensate for a missed dose.


Q: Is Napton a medication that requires regular monitoring?

A: Official labels note that patients using this medicine long-term, or those with certain pre-existing conditions (e.g., kidney problems, high blood pressure), may require close medical monitoring. This may include monitoring parameters such as kidney function or blood pressure, consistent with official regulatory recommendations for long-term use.


Q: Can people with kidney problems use Napton?

A: Official documents state that Napton is strictly contraindicated (must not be used) in patients with severe renal impairment (severe kidney problems). For those with mild to moderate kidney impairment, a lower effective dose is noted as advisable, and close monitoring is recommended.


Q: Does Napton cause weight gain or loss?

A: Official documents list fluid retention, swelling of the hands or feet, and unexplained weight loss or weight gain as possible reported adverse reactions. Any significant changes in weight while taking the medicine are noted in official information as a reason to seek medical review.


Q: Are there common long-term side effects associated with Napton?

A: The official label highlights that the risk of serious side effects, particularly serious cardiovascular events (like heart attack or stroke) and gastrointestinal complications (like bleeding or ulcers), is officially noted to increase with longer duration of use.


Q: Is it possible for Napton to affect sleep?

A: Yes, official patient safety information lists various nervous system effects as possible reported side effects. These include drowsiness, as well as difficulty falling asleep or staying asleep (insomnia).


Q: What is the time frame for seeing the full benefit of Napton?

A: While the relief of pain and fever may begin quickly, official information indicates that the full anti-inflammatory benefits may take longer, often approximately one week or more, to fully manifest for chronic inflammatory conditions. The precise timing can vary depending on the nature of the condition and overall patient response.


Q: Are Napton's side effects usually mild?

A: Official regulatory documents classify many reactions (such as headache and stomach upset) as common, non-serious side effects. However, the label also includes explicit high-level warnings for rare, serious, and potentially fatal cardiovascular and gastrointestinal events.


Q: Does Napton have any known interactions with herbal supplements?

A: Authoritative sources advise informing a healthcare provider about all prescription drugs, over-the-counter medicines, and herbal supplements. This is due to the fact that there is often limited information regarding the safety of combining complementary medicines and herbal remedies with Napton.


Q: Is it true that Napton can cause a change in mood?

A: The drug's official safety information lists mental or mood changes as possible, though typically rare, serious side effects. The drug's safety information advises users to seek medical attention if mental or mood changes occur.


Q: What official body approved Napton for use?

A: Napton, containing Naproxen Sodium, was initially approved for use in the United States by the Food and Drug Administration (FDA). Similar national regulatory bodies, like the EMA in Europe, also review and approve the medicine.


Q: Is Napton available over the counter?

A: The active ingredient in Napton (naproxen sodium) is available in both prescription-strength and lower over-the-counter (OTC) doses. Regulatory bodies impose restrictions on the dose and duration of use for the OTC product.


Q: Are there specific warnings about driving while using Napton?

A: Official patient information includes warnings against driving a motor vehicle or operating machinery. This is due to the potential for the medicine to cause effects like drowsiness or dizziness, as noted in the drug's safety information.


Q: What happens if Napton is taken with blood pressure medicine?

A: Official documents state that Napton can diminish the blood-pressure-lowering effect of certain medications, such as ACE inhibitors or diuretics. This interaction may also increase the risk of worsening kidney function.


Q: Is Napton used to treat different things in children versus adults?

A: Yes, regulatory labels list specific indications (approved uses) for adults, such as osteoarthritis or acute gout. A distinct indication for use in children is also listed, which includes Polyarticular Juvenile Idiopathic Arthritis.


Q: How long does Napton stay in your system?

A: Pharmacokinetic data from official sources indicates that the elimination half-life of the active ingredient is approximately 12 to 17 hours. The half-life is the time it takes for half of the dose to be eliminated from the body.


Q: Does Napton affect fertility, according to official data?

A: Official warnings note that the medicine may temporarily decrease fertility in women. Regulatory guidance recommends that its use should be considered for withdrawal in women who are attempting to conceive or are undergoing an infertility investigation.


Q: Is Napton known to cause stomach upset?

A: Yes, common adverse reactions listed in regulatory documents include gastrointestinal issues such as dyspepsia, nausea, and abdominal pain. These symptoms are commonly understood as stomach upset.


Q: What are the official guidelines for when to discontinue Napton?

A: Official regulatory guidelines define specific signs of serious events (such as chest pain, trouble breathing, or signs of stomach bleeding) that require immediate discontinuation of the medicine and seeking emergency medical help.


Q: Are there any food interactions that reduce Napton's absorption?

A: Official prescribing information notes that while taking the medicine with food can delay the time it takes for the drug to reach its peak blood concentration, it generally does not affect the total amount of the drug ultimately absorbed into the bloodstream.


Q: What are the main risks described for people taking Napton?

A: The official label highlights the main risks through the highest level of regulatory warning, known as a Boxed Warning. These cover serious cardiovascular thrombotic events (such as heart attack and stroke) and serious gastrointestinal adverse events (including bleeding and ulceration).


Q: Is Napton a prescription-only drug?

A: The higher-strength formulations of Napton are classified as prescription-only drugs, requiring authorization from a healthcare provider. Only lower-dose preparations of the active ingredient are permitted for over-the-counter sale.


Q: What is the difference between brand-name Napton and its generic?

A: Regulatory bodies require that the generic version of a drug must contain the same active ingredient, be the same strength, and have the same intended use and dosage form as the brand-name version. Therefore, they are considered therapeutically equivalent by regulatory standards.

How should Napton be stored and disposed of?

How to Store and Dispose of Napton (Naproxen Sodium)

Napton tablets must be stored at controlled room temperature, specifically between 68 F and 77 F (20 C and 25 C). The medicine requires protection from moisture and must be kept in a tightly closed container to maintain stability.

Regulatory requirements mandate that this medication, like all medicines, be kept out of the sight and reach of children.

For disposal, unused or expired Napton tablets should not be discarded in wastewater (sinks or toilets). Disposal is recommended through a drug take-back program or by mixing the tablets with an undesirable substance, such as dirt or used coffee grounds, and sealing the mixture in a plastic bag before placing it in the household trash. This ensures proper handling according to regulatory guidance.
